Euriel's history

We live on the Central West Coast of Mexico in a small farming community. Euriel has his shirt open in the photo. Nearest town is Melaque, Jalisco.

Euriel spent the first two years of his life on his back.   He wasn't able to walk until after four.   His mom thinks it may have been related to some inoculations she got when pregnant.  Euriel was the first of three kids.   The closest I can describe what he has is a mild form of Cerebral palsy.

Euriel started school a year late simply because of movement problems.  Luckily in our little community  of Pinal Villa the Primary school  is only 3 blocks from his house and he was able to go with help the first year or two.   He didn't attend kindergarten.

The problem now is the only Secondary school in our area is two miles away in Melaque making it impossible for him to walk.   Then it is further complicated by his parents not having a car or motor bike to transport him.   The only solution available was for me to become his bus driver.  He was accepted at the  CAM school for physical therapy for a few months but that meant 3 trips a day for me and he was becoming exhausted from the back and forth.  Better to do learned exercises at home and just go to school.

"Euri" just finished his first year in Secondaria with me as driver.  I think he is adjusting to the new kids and environment which has been pretty limited up to now.   The family still does not have enough money for a car  or motor bike so I will continue to drive ... but they could really use some help with school supplies and uniforms this coming school year.   It might help them to get ahead enough to buy some transportation.
